Native advertising is a form of online advertising that matches the form and function of the platform or website on which it appears creating a less intrusive experience for end users. Native Ads, Inc. is content discovery and an in-stream native advertising platform that facilitates the native ad buying and selling process for publishers and advertisers at scale across websites, mobile web and apps. The company has developed a scalable, easy to use, self-serve system for publishers and advertisers with a simple user interface. Within minutes, campaigns and widgets can be generated to start spending or earning. Our recommendation engine analyzes visitor behavior, page content and thousands of data points building up millions of in-depth user profiles. By using the power of big data, these profiles are used to recommend internal or promoted content based on relevance, yield and popularity.

Protect Your email address from Spam!

Spam emails are the worst problem an email user always face. Though there are no hard and fast rules or techniques to stop the spam apart from the email providers Spam Filters or Controllers. You would possibly have published your email address on web-pages or a blog from where the spammers may crawl and catch it, just like the search engine crawlers do for your keywords. So, here is a technique to stop them from catching [auto crawling]. Create an image/ graphics of your email address. There are many websites proving you a free email graphics of your email address, but I found couple of them easy to do so. The image below is a demonstration of how you can easily create a graphic version of your email and use the small code on your website / blog to display it. You may do this with any graphics software but doing this online would be much easy ! This would help you to protect your email address.
